How to Cancel Paramount Plus (2026 Guide)

Here's how to cancel Paramount Plus in 2026 — a couple of minutes on the website, or through Apple, Google, Amazon, or Roku if you signed up there. Note that Paramount+ doesn't refund fees you've already paid; access simply runs until your next renewal date.

Cancel Paramount Plus on the web

Use this if you subscribed directly on paramountplus.com.

  1. Go to paramountplus.com/account and sign in.
  2. Click the Cancel Subscription link on your account page.
  3. Follow the prompts to confirm. Your access continues until the cancellation takes effect at the next renewal.
No Cancel Subscription link on your account page? You signed up through a third-party platform — Paramount+ can't modify billing it doesn't control. Cancel with Apple, Google, Amazon, or Roku below.

Cancel Paramount Plus on iPhone/iPad

If you subscribed through Apple:

  1. Open the Settings app.
  2. Tap your name.
  3. Tap Subscriptions.
  4. Tap Paramount+.
  5. Tap Cancel Subscription, then Confirm.

Cancel Paramount Plus on Android

If you subscribed through Google Play:

  1. Open the Google Play Store app.
  2. Tap your profile icon in the top right corner.
  3. Select Payments & subscriptionsSubscriptions.
  4. Find and tap Paramount+.
  5. Select Cancel subscription and follow the prompts.

Before you cancel

No refunds: Paramount+ keeps fees already paid. You won't be charged again after cancelling, and you keep streaming until the next renewal date — so cancelling early costs you nothing.

Amazon and Roku signups: the same third-party rule applies — cancel through Amazon's or Roku's own subscription management, not paramountplus.com.

Check your statement if you're unsure who bills you: the charge will show Paramount+, Apple, Google, Amazon, or Roku, which tells you where to cancel.

Free trials: the cancel-anytime rule applies during a trial too — cancel before the trial ends and the paid subscription never starts. If you tend to forget, set a free trial reminder a couple of days ahead of the conversion date so the choice stays yours.

Keep the confirmation: whichever platform processes your cancellation, save the confirmation screen or email and glance at your next card statement. A subscription that keeps billing after you cancelled is a textbook gray charge, and proof of the cancellation date is what gets it reversed quickly.

Annual vs. monthly: the access rule is the same either way — cancelling stops the renewal, and your access runs until the term you already paid for expires. FAQ

Do I get a refund when I cancel?

No — fees already paid aren't refunded. Access runs to the next renewal date.

Why can't I cancel on the website?

Because a third party (Apple, Google, Amazon, or Roku) controls your billing. Cancel in that platform's subscription settings.

How long do I keep access?

Until your next renewal date, no matter when in the cycle you cancel.
